Rajnath begins three-day visit to Bahrain

New Delhi, Oct 23 (UNI) India and Bahrain are jointly working to further strengthen security and counter-terrorism cooperation between the two countries, Union Home Minister Rajnath Singh said today. Embarking on a three-day visit to Bahrain, Mr Singh said 'India and Bahrain enjoy excellent bilateral relations characterised by broad based political, economic and cultural contacts.' He said he looked forward to his visit to the Gulf nation on the invitation of Minister of Interior Lt. Gen Sheikh Rashid Bin Abdulla Al Khalifa, an official release here said. According to the minister, the signing of the agreement on cooperation in combating international terrorism, transnational organised crime and trafficking in illicit, drugs, narcotic and psychotropic substances and precursors chemicals during the visit of the Bahrain Interior Minister to New Delhi in December last year had laid strong foundation for bilateral security and counter-terrorism cooperation. Mr Singh made these comments during his meeting with the President of National Security Agency of Bahrain, Sheikh Talal bin Mohammed bin Khalifa Al-Khalifa who called on the union minister here on Friday.
